Maximizing Sales Leads: A Guide To Success

In the world of business, leads are the lifeblood of sales. Without a continuous stream of potential customers, a company’s growth and success can be severely hindered. That’s where sales leads come in. sales leads are potential customers who have shown interest in a product or service offered by a company. These leads are essential for businesses to generate revenue and expand their customer base. In this article, we will delve into the importance of sales leads, different types of leads, and strategies for maximizing sales leads.

One of the most common types of sales leads is known as an inbound lead. Inbound leads are generated through the marketing efforts of a company, such as online advertisements, social media campaigns, or content marketing. These leads are often more qualified as they have already expressed interest in the company’s products or services. Inbound leads can be captured through various channels, including contact forms on websites, email subscriptions, or social media interactions. Companies can leverage these leads by nurturing them through targeted marketing campaigns and personalized communication to convert them into paying customers.

Another type of sales lead is an outbound lead. Outbound leads are generated through proactive outreach efforts, such as cold calling, email marketing, or networking events. While outbound leads may be more challenging to convert compared to inbound leads, they can still be valuable for expanding a company’s customer base. By identifying potential prospects and reaching out to them directly, businesses can increase their chances of closing deals and generating revenue. It’s essential for companies to have a well-defined outbound sales strategy in place to effectively reach out to potential customers and convert them into qualified leads.

Aside from inbound and outbound leads, there are also sales leads that are sourced through referrals. Referral leads are prospects that are recommended by existing customers or business partners. Referral leads are often highly qualified and have a higher likelihood of conversion due to the trust and credibility established through the referral process. Companies can incentivize their existing customers or partners to refer new leads by offering discounts, rewards, or exclusive offers. Referral leads can be a powerful source of qualified prospects and can help fuel a company’s growth and success.

Now that we’ve covered the different types of sales leads, let’s discuss strategies for maximizing sales leads. One of the first steps in maximizing sales leads is to ensure that leads are properly qualified. This involves identifying the characteristics of an ideal customer and determining whether a lead fits that profile. By qualifying leads early on, companies can focus their efforts on prospects with a higher likelihood of conversion, saving time and resources in the long run.

Another strategy for maximizing sales leads is to implement a lead nurturing process. Lead nurturing involves building relationships with leads over time through personalized communication and targeted marketing campaigns. By providing valuable content, addressing their pain points, and staying engaged with leads, companies can increase their chances of converting them into paying customers. It’s crucial for businesses to have a robust lead nurturing strategy in place to guide leads through the sales funnel and ultimately drive conversions.

Furthermore, companies can leverage technology to enhance their sales lead generation efforts. There are various tools and software available that can help automate lead capture, lead scoring, and lead management processes. By investing in a customer relationship management (CRM) system or marketing automation platform, companies can streamline their lead generation efforts and track the effectiveness of their sales and marketing campaigns. These technologies can provide valuable insights into lead behavior, preferences, and interactions, allowing businesses to optimize their lead generation strategies and improve their sales performance.

In conclusion, sales leads are essential for businesses to generate revenue and grow their customer base. By understanding the different types of leads, implementing effective lead generation strategies, and leveraging technology, companies can maximize their sales leads and increase their chances of success. With the right approach and mindset, businesses can convert leads into loyal customers and drive sustainable growth and profitability.
